基于Chord的P2P搜索模型研究与改进

基于Chord的P2P搜索模型研究与改进

ID:36800559

大小:2.38 MB

页数:64页

时间:2019-05-15

基于Chord的P2P搜索模型研究与改进_第1页
基于Chord的P2P搜索模型研究与改进_第2页
基于Chord的P2P搜索模型研究与改进_第3页
基于Chord的P2P搜索模型研究与改进_第4页
基于Chord的P2P搜索模型研究与改进_第5页
资源描述:

《基于Chord的P2P搜索模型研究与改进》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库

1、摘要随着Interact的日益普及和快速发展,对等网络0'2P)系统因其良好的可扩展性和高效的查找特性,受到了越来越多学者和技术人员的青睐。如何在P2P系统中高效地查找到相应的资源结点,如今已成为P2P系统研究的热点,同时它也是P2P技术发展的瓶颈之一。本文在对Chord算法的深入研究下,提出了VLChord算法。在VLChord网络中,结点按照其网关地址进行分簇,每个簇中的结点拥有相同的网关地址,同时簇中的结点按照Chord算法组成低层次的环状结构;然后所有低层环再作为虚拟结点按照Chord算法组成高层次的环状结构。通过分类和分层的机制,原始的、一维的、平面的Ch

2、ord网络变成了由上下两层Chord网络组成的二维结构。对于低层环上的查询,由于结点物理邻近,有效地解决了物理拓扑与逻辑拓扑适配的问题。VLChord还为每个结点增加一张热点资源列表和对象访问计数器。这样,结点在访问热点资源时,查询效率将明显提高。此外,本文针对VLChord网络可能出现的负载均衡问题提出了相应的策略并进行了性能分析。最后,为了验证改进策略的有效性,本文用仿真软件PeerSim对原有Chord协议及改进后的协议进行了模拟仿真实验,通过对比分析实验结果得出结论:改进后的算法比原有Chord算法在资源查找效率方面具有更好的性能。关键字:P2PDHTCho

3、rdVLCfiordPeersinlAbstractWiththerapiddelelopmentofthescienceandtheincreasingpopularityoftheinterenet,theP2Psystemhasattractedmoreandmoreattentionofreasearchersandscholarsbecauseofitsgoodbehaviorsinboththescalabilityoforganizingbigscalenetworkandresourcelocation.Now,howtolocatethepeern

4、odethatisresponsibleforstoringtherequestedresourceefficientlyhasbecomeoneofthecoreproblemsintheP2PsystemwhichaswellisthebottleneckoftheP2Pdelelopment.BasedontheresearchofChordalgorithm,theVLChordalgorithmisputforword.InVLChordsystem,thenodesaredividedintodifferentclustersaccordingtothe

5、irgatewayaddress,whichareorgnizedintolowerChordnetwork.Then,alltheselowerChordnetworkswhichrepresentthevirtualnodescomposedoftheuppernetwork.Inthisway,wechangeChordWhichisoriginal,unidimensionalandplaneintotwodimensionalstructurewithupperandlowerlevels.Tosomeextentitsolvesthemismatched

6、topologybetweenoverlaynetworkandphysicalnetworkwhenthesearthingqueryisinthelowerChordnetwork.Inaddition,eachnodeisadded诚t11ahot-keylistandakeyaccesscounter.WhenwevisithotkeyS,queryefficiencywillbeobviouslyimproved.Morever,inordertoachieveloadbalancinginVLChord,thispaperproposescorrespo

7、ndingstrategiesandgivessomeperformanceanalysis.Finally,inordertoverifytheperformanceoftheimprovementstrategies,aprogrambasedonthesimulationtoolPeerSimiswrittentosimulatetheoriginalChordandtheimprovedone.Bycomparingandanalyzingtheexperimentalresult,weachievetheconclutionthattheimprove

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。